Tour Details

This tour provides timed entry tickets to the archaeological site of Pompeii, allowing visitors to navigate the ancient city independently while adhering to a reserved time slot. Upon arrival, guests pass through a security checkpoint and validate their tickets at the main entrance, bypassing lengthy queues. Visitors receive access to the extensive ruins, with the freedom to set their own pace over the course of an hour. The route is open-ended, encouraging a personal journey through the remnants of one of the Roman Empire’s most significant urban centers.

Key landmarks along the path include the Forum, which served as Pompeii’s political and social core, surrounded by temples and basilicas that once hosted civic life. The amphitheater, one of the earliest Roman arenas still standing, presents a glimpse into ancient entertainment, where gladiatorial combats and public spectacles unfolded. Nearby, the public baths reveal elaborate mosaics and early engineering feats in their heating systems. The villas scattered throughout the site, such as the Villa of the Mysteries, offer richly decorated frescoes and sculptural details that illustrate daily life and rituals of Pompeii’s residents.

Visitors navigate the ruins on foot, with the option to enhance their experience through audio guides available in multiple languages or by purchasing a multilingual guidebook. The tickets provide flexibility without group constraints or guided tours, making it ideal for those preferring self-guided visits. Transport to the site is generally arranged independently, with ample parking and public transit options nearby, including the Circumvesuviana train line from Naples. Historical Background

Pompeii was a bustling Roman city until it was buried under volcanic ash during Mount Vesuvius’s eruption in AD 79. The preservation of buildings, artifacts, and even human remains beneath the ash has offered unparalleled insights into Roman urban life in the first century.
